The Crucial Step: Personalising Your Palace Feed on BBC Sport

This is where many fans might be missing a trick. To truly unlock the full potential of BBC Sport for your Crystal Palace obsession, you need to tell it you’re an Eagle! The BBC has made it incredibly straightforward to tailor your news experience, ensuring you receive the most relevant updates directly.

Here’s exactly how to do it, based on the BBC’s own guidance:

  • Sign In or Create an Account: This is the foundational step. If you don’t already have a BBC account, take a few moments to create one. It’s free and unlocks a personalised experience across all BBC services, including Sport. If you’re already signed in, you’re halfway there!
  • On the Web (Browser): When you’re browsing BBC Sport on your desktop or laptop, navigate to the Crystal Palace FC section (or any article about the club). Look for a prominent ‘Follow‘ button, typically near the club’s name or at the top of the team page. Click this, and you’ll immediately start receiving tailored news and updates in your personalised feed.
  • On the App (Mobile/Tablet): For those who live and breathe football on the go, the BBC Sport app is indispensable. Once you’re signed in and on the Crystal Palace FC page within the app, locate the ‘Bell icon‘. Tap this icon, and you’ll enable push notifications specifically for Crystal Palace news. This means breaking news, goal alerts, and key updates will be sent directly to your device, ensuring you’re always in the loop, no matter where you are.

By following these simple steps, you’ll gain access to a treasure trove of dedicated Crystal Palace content: the latest news, expert insight, fan views, comprehensive stats, and timely notifications. It transforms BBC Sport from a general news source into your personalised Palace command centre.

Matchday Mastery: From Build-Up to Breakdown

For any Palace fan, matchday is sacred, and BBC Sport excels at enhancing this experience. Long before kick-off, you can delve into their detailed previews, which often include predicted lineups, injury updates, head-to-head stats, and insightful analysis of both teams’ recent form and tactical approaches. This pre-match scrutiny allows you to form your own opinions and build anticipation for the ninety minutes ahead.

When the whistle blows, BBC Sport provides unparalleled live coverage. Their live text commentary is a masterclass in real-time reporting, offering minute-by-minute updates, key incidents, and often, witty insights. Coupled with instant goal alerts (especially once you’ve set up those notifications!), you’ll feel connected to every moment, even if you can’t be at Selhurst. For those who prefer to listen, links to live radio commentary (e.g., BBC Radio 5 Live or local BBC radio) are often integrated, bringing the roar of the crowd and the passion of the commentators directly to your ears.

But the coverage doesn’t end with the final whistle. BBC Sport’s post-match analysis is where the real tactical depth comes into play. You’ll find:

  • Comprehensive Match Reports: These go beyond just the scoreline, detailing key phases of play, turning points, and individual performances. Check our latest match report here.
  • Player Ratings: Often a source of passionate debate among fans, these ratings provide a snapshot of who performed and who perhaps struggled, sparking discussions on forums and social media.
  • Manager’s Post-Match Thoughts: Hearing directly from the gaffer, whether it’s Roy Hodgson or a future incumbent, offers invaluable insight into the team’s strategy, the reasons behind results, and updates on player fitness and morale. This is where you can begin to understand the tactical decisions, the impact of substitutions, and the team’s overall philosophy.
  • Expert Opinion: While not always Palace-centric, the analysis from BBC pundits can provide broader tactical context, comparing Palace’s performance against league trends and rival teams.
